hitTest qui marche pas

hitTest qui marche pas - Flash/ActionScript - Programmation

Marsh Posté le 28-12-2006 à 18:40:14    

:hello:  
J'ai juste un probleme con, avec un hittest à la con, et... c'est chiant [:pied_de_table]
 

Code :
  1. on(press){
  2. this.startDrag();
  3. if (rond.hitTest(rectangle)) {
  4. gotoAndPlay(3);
  5.      }
  6. }


 
donc je clique sur mon rond, il suis ma souris, je l'ammenne vers le rectangle et... rien du tout  [:totoz]
Question: Pourquoi? [:darksamus]  
 
C'est à vous.


---------------
Mangas/DVD - Chiptune
Reply

Marsh Posté le 28-12-2006 à 18:40:14   

Reply

Marsh Posté le 28-12-2006 à 20:45:51    

Probléme de chemin pour le rond. Tu dois préciser où il est. this. _parent etc ...
 
Ton code, il date de l'avant guerre en plus !! Tu vas me refaire ça au propre et vite fait :p

Reply

Marsh Posté le 28-12-2006 à 20:48:06    

Code :
  1. rond.onEnterFrame=function(){
  2. if(rectangle.hitTest(this)){
  3.  gotoAndPlay(3);
  4. }
  5. }


 
action sur l'image, pas sur le rond, et ça roule  :o


---------------
Mangas/DVD - Chiptune
Reply

Marsh Posté le 28-12-2006 à 20:58:00    

re-problême! je voudrais que ça fasse un hitTest quand j'appuies sur espace, et pas tout le temps... le problème, si je met

Code :
  1. on(KeyPress"<Space>" ){
  2. ...
  3. }


dans l'image de la séquence, il me dit qu'il faut que ce soit dans une occurence bouton, et quand je met

Code :
  1. rond.onEnterFrame=function(){
  2. ...
  3. }


dans mon clip, il me repond que je doit le mettre dans l'image de la séquence [:ooinverse]


Message édité par shadowdim le 28-12-2006 à 21:02:20

---------------
Mangas/DVD - Chiptune
Reply

Marsh Posté le 29-12-2006 à 09:00:56    

regarde dans l'aide l'utilisation de la classe interne Key. et mets tout le code en timeline.

Reply

Marsh Posté le 29-12-2006 à 10:34:49    

merci.


---------------
Mangas/DVD - Chiptune
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ed